        Fellowships are key to closing the


        gap on SA skills shortages




        by Janavi Da Silva, GreenMatter

            he latest unemployment figures in South Africa are cause for concern. Among those, the
            growing number of graduates who are unable to find jobs in their chosen fields or, in many
        Tcases, are employed but not in the field they studied, is telling of an even greater challenge
        South Africa faces.
           The 2019 Post-School Education and Training Monitoring sheds some light on this issue,
        reporting that, between 2010 and 2016, the highest rate of graduations hailed from humanities
        fields. The number of graduates in science, engineering and technology, and business management
        – some of the main fields suffering from a scarcity of skills in South Africa – trailed behind.
           Many students continue to pursue qualifications that don’t offer great employment prospects,
        and that has a lot to do with a lack of access to information and opportunity, as well as the need   Janavi Da Silva
        to encourage interest in other fields.
